On Tuesday, protesters in U.S. cities, including New York and Washington, demonstrated against American military support for Israel, citing concerns of a full-fledged conflict in the Middle East. Protesters, under the banner "Act Now to Stop War and End Racism," demanded an arms embargo against Israel and chanted slogans like "Hands off the Middle East" and "Free Palestine." Protests were also organized in other cities.
